Liverpool winger Sheyi Ojo has dislocated his shoulder while playing on loan at Fulham, Slavisa Jokanovic has confirmed.
Ojo, 20, is due to stay at the Sky Bet Championship club until the end of the season, but his stay in London could be cut short after he was stretchered off in the 2-1 win over Queens Park Rangers on Friday night.
Fulham manager Jokanovic revealed the youngster headed to hospital after falling awkwardly onto his left shoulder following a challenge from QPR centre-back Joel Lynch.
"We are not lucky this start of the season. We have one player more in the hospital," Jokanovic said after the game.
"It's a dislocation of the shoulder. That's all we know."
Ojo, an England under-21 international, made eight Premier League appearances in Jurgen Klopp's first season in charge at Anfield, but was allowed to leave on loan after failing to play in any top-flight game in the 2016-17 campaign.
